    Hey Reefer, answer this question for me....why does ESPN spend so much time following Barry Bonds' HR chase and only mention ONCE that Trevor Hoffman is also in a All Time record chase? Funny thing is, Trevor is closer to his All Time record(443 ->478 ) than Barry Steroids is to the HR record(714 -> 755).
